Why is Solas the Dread Wolf?
Though meant to be an insult, Solas took the name "Dread Wolf" as a badge of pride, as it inspired hope in his friends and fear in his enemies as he fought against the false gods of the pantheon - in reality, powerful mages - called the Evanuris.How many endings does Dragon Age: Inquisition have?

Solas is also mortal. He can be killed. To be clear, Solas defines gods as "extremely powerful," "cannot die of old age" and "cannot be killed." The Evanuris only met two of those qualifications.What did Solas do to the elves?
After the murder of Mythal, Solas led a rebellion against the other gods of the elven pantheon and banished them to the Fade, with the Veil preventing their return. Solas freed the slaves and removed the vallaslin from their faces, but eventually, many of his own people came to believe he had betrayed the elven gods.Who kills the Inquisitors?

The Jawbone, as symbolic as it is to Solas' real identity, is also an ode to the burden he towed around him. Like the sailor who carried the albatross around his neck, Solas bears the regret and shame of his past in the form of his Jawbone necklace.What happens if Inquisitor drinks from well?
Whoever drinks from the well will hear the voices of Mythal's servants, and they are the ones who give the drinker knowledge. They are the ones that reveal how to defeat Corypheus and also give the Inquisitor the ability to command a dragon (or Morrigan the knowledge on how to shapeshift into one).How long was Solas asleep?
